When November 1 rolls around, many of us think of it as simply a holidayโ€”a day off from school, a chance to sleep in, or an opportunity to take a break from our busy schedules. But All Saints’ Day is much more than just another date on the calendarโ€“ it is a celebration with roots that run deep into our faith and history.

The holiday traces back to early Christianity, where the faithful gathered to remember martyrs who sacrificed their lives for their beliefs. Over time, the day expanded to include not just martyrs but all the saints who have lived lives of extraordinary devotion. It was Pope Gregory IV who made November 1 an official holiday in the ninth century.

Saints werenโ€™t just religious figures. They were people who faced struggles, endured hardships, and chose paths of service and compassion. Reflecting on their lives can inspire us to incorporate these values into our own routines. Whether weโ€™re lending a hand to a classmate or volunteering in our communities, weโ€™re following in the footsteps of those who dedicated their lives to service.
